How they compare

Cape Verde currently reports 96.4% against 90.9% in MDG: Northern Africa, a difference of 5.5%.

That makes Cape Verde's figure about 1.1 times MDG: Northern Africa's.

The two have swapped places 1 time across 33 shared years of data; in 1972 it was MDG: Northern Africa ahead.

Cape Verde ranks 81st and MDG: Northern Africa ranks 80th of 213 countries.

Across the 6 decades both report, Cape Verde averaged higher in 3 and MDG: Northern Africa in 3.

Head to head by decade

Decade Cape Verde MDG: Northern Africa Difference Ahead
1970s 11.1% 22.4% 11.3% MDG: Northern Africa
1980s 11.4% 45.2% 33.8% MDG: Northern Africa
1990s 22.1% 59.7% 37.6% MDG: Northern Africa
2000s 72.5% 71.5% 0.9% Cape Verde
2010s 93.3% 81.3% 12.0% Cape Verde
2020s 97.2% 87.5% 9.8% Cape Verde

Averages of every year both report within each decade.
